Despite Uphill Battle, Branson Attorney Secures Two Acquittals in Child Sex Cases

Summary


When the Taney County jury announced his acquittal on a child sex abuse charge, Luther Mitchell slumped in his chair, tears pooling in his eyes.

Joseph W. Allen, Mitchell's Branson defense attorney, spoke quietly to his client. "Don't look at the jury, don't thank them. Just keep looking straight forward. We'll celebrate when we get out of here." The accuser's family sat in the courtroom, and Allen wanted to respect their emotions about the case.

Just one week later, Allen sat beside a second client in Taney County as another jury announced its not guilty verdict. In both cases, tried in early December, the clients faced felony allegations of fondling girls. Both trials featured "he said/she said" testimony battles and no physical evidence.
